WebFeb 28, 2024 · When autodetect is true, the test fixture calls detectChanges immediately after creating the component. Then it listens for pertinent zone events and calls detectChanges accordingly. When your test code modifies component property values directly, you probably still have to call fixture.detectChanges to trigger data binding …

For example, this is the psuedo code of what I am looking to do: WebSep 12, 2024 · Fixtures are loaded and run once (depending on the scope you provide it) when the test suite is run. They are for setting up the test. For example, if you had a dict that needed populating and loading, that would then be passed into tests; this would be best handled by a fixture.
WebJul 7, 2024 · From the command line, you can run pytest --fixtures to list all fixtures available.
